#453a0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#453a0c is composed of 27.1% red, 22.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 82.6%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 15.9%. #453a0c color hex could be obtained by blending #8a7418 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#453a0c color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#453a0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#453a0c has RGB values of R:69, G:58,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.83,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4536844.

Shades and Tints of #453a0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#453a0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292928 is the less saturated color, while #4e4003 is the most saturated one.
